Bilston Glen Memorial in Loanhead, Midlothian
Bilston Entry
This feature was designed as part of a new path network with the dual purpose of camouflaging/hiding an above ground concrete access manhole and creating an attractive and informative entrance feature. Whilst, the bollards and information panel have a colliery theme in their appearance the feature wasn’t commissioned or designed specifically as a mining memorial.
